New Survey Finds Americans To Raise Easter Spending By 11 Percent

NEW YORK, NY – APRIL 02: Easter gifts are displayed in a Manhattan store on April 2, 2012 in New York City. Consumers are projected to spend 11 percent more money than last year on the holiday, totaling $16.8 billion, according to survey a survey by BIGinsight. (Photo by Mario Tama/Getty Images)
